Real Madrid have stepped up their efforts to sign Cristiano Ronaldo into fifth gear, after the club reportedly have made direct contact with Manchester United's owners, the American tycoon family, the Glazer's.

  • It is understood that Real Madrid are willing to pay a shocking £75 million to land the player who will certainly be named the best player in the world this year.



    Scoring 42 goals in the Premiership and helping Man Utd secure Premiership and Champions League glory, has seen Ronaldo apparently ask questions about his own future at United.



    Now Real Madrid have spoken to United's owners directly about a £75 million move, and are expected to pay the Portuguese international a whopping £182,000 a week.
